Output 51b149b284fe8c9d62db056fbeb6bb525c44f2fda6ab0ec474f352e86c74232f:0

value
9605700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01e3201f3043117ca9b41a2702558c23e86cc845 OP_EQUAL
address
31rzggzT7ZDYThwSTNmMCxvgtEGjWa3s6L
transaction
51b149b284fe8c9d62db056fbeb6bb525c44f2fda6ab0ec474f352e86c74232f
spent
true